Always have an Unlocked Phone

Using an unlocked smartphone when travelling internationally can really save you money. You can purchase a local SIM card in the country of your choosing, and then text or call at the local rate. You will also be able to avoid a ton of roaming charges too. Speeds tend to be faster on these types of SIM cards too, so you can easily conduct business as you normally would without having to worry about a thing. Having an unlocked phone will still give you the chance to stay in touch with all of your business colleagues, and this can really make your trip much easier and less stressful.

Keep Calm and Take as Little as Possible

One of the biggest worries you’ll probably have when travelling for business is arriving at the airport late. You may be concerned about the queues for getting your bag checked, or you may even be worried about your laptop getting damaged. Either way, the best way for you to avoid most airport worries would be for you to handle your own baggage. Fit as many things as you can in your carry-on, including your company laptop or even your personal belongings. When you do this, you can easily save yourself the worry and you can also feel assured knowing that your possessions are in very good hands.

When packing, make sure that you take versatile clothing with you. You need to have shoes that look sharp in any business meeting, and you also need to make sure that you have something that’s suitable for when you leave the office. The best way for you to get around packing tons of clothing would be for you to take a single-color blazer and some jeans. You can easily pair the outfit with a shirt if you want to go more formal, or you can easily swap it out for a t-shirt when you want to go and explore the town.
